Transforming Elevation Walls: The "Exposed Brick" Look in Bhilwara

The "exposed brick" aesthetic is a highly coveted exterior design, gaining immense popularity in Bhilwara's evolving architectural scene, especially for independent houses and commercial facades. This design choice instantly bestows a rich, earthy, and premium look upon any property, seamlessly blending traditional Indian architecture with modern industrial design. Unlike real brick, which can suffer from Bhilwara's dust and moisture, brick tiles offer a durable and easy-to-clean solution, providing the same visual impact without the upkeep. You can use tile mockups to envision how these look on your walls.

The Architectural Appeal: Using brick tiles on your exterior elevation or boundary wall instantly gives your Bhilwara home a rich, earthy, and premium look. It bridges the gap between traditional Indian architecture and modern industrial design, creating a distinctive facade that stands out in the neighborhood.

Low Maintenance Reality: Real exposed brick walls are highly porous, and in Bhilwara's dusty, dry climate, they can absorb moisture during the monsoon and trap fine agricultural dust, eventually growing moss or looking muddy. Brick tiles, especially ceramic and vitrified ones, have a sealed, waterproof glaze. They give you the exact same 3D visual effect, but can be easily washed clean with a simple garden hose, making them ideal for Bhilwara's conditions.

Interior Feature Walls: Beyond exteriors, these tiles are increasingly popular for indoor use in Bhilwara. A brick tile wall behind your TV unit, or as a backdrop in a balcony garden, creates a stunning, highly textured focal point that pairs perfectly with warm indoor lighting, adding character to apartments and villas.

Trending Brick Tile Colours: Classic Terracotta, Rustic Brown & Modern Grey

In Bhilwara, the perception of "brick" has evolved beyond basic red. Local showrooms in areas like Purani Dhan Mandi and Gandhi Nagar offer a rich palette of shades to complement any exterior design, aligning with Bhilwara's diverse architectural styles. From traditional to contemporary, these color options allow homeowners and architects to customize their projects, ensuring a perfect match for both aesthetic preferences and the local climate. These tile preview designs are key to creating stunning facades.

  • Classic Terracotta (The Traditional Choice): This vibrant, earthy red-orange tone mimics natural baked clay, making it the top choice for classic Indian home elevations in Bhilwara. It looks exceptionally beautiful when paired with white exterior paint and warm yellow lighting, reflecting Bhilwara's heritage.
  • Rustic Brown & Coffee (The Earthy Choice): These darker, multi-toned brown brick tiles offer a more weathered, vintage look, perfect for hiding dust and dirt common in Bhilwara. They are fantastic for lower boundary walls or outdoor seating areas and pair seamlessly with dark Teak wood doors and window frames, a popular choice in Bhilwara villas.
  • Modern Grey (The Industrial Choice): For a contemporary, "industrial loft" aesthetic, grey or charcoal brick tiles are highly trending in Bhilwara. They look sleek, sophisticated, and mimic the look of cut stone or cement. Grey brick tiles are perfect for modern duplex frontages, especially when combined with glass balconies and steel railings, aligning with Bhilwara's urban development.

Understanding Brick Tile Prices in Bhilwara

Tile pricing in Bhilwara is generally influenced by the material (Ceramic vs. Natural Clay) and the depth of the 3D texture. Floor and wall tiles are typically sold by the box, with prices calculated per square foot (sq. ft.). This market insight helps homeowners and contractors in Bhilwara budget effectively for their projects, whether it's for a commercial building or a residential renovation. Prices can vary slightly based on brand, transportation costs from manufacturing hubs like Morbi, and specific dealer inventory in Bhilwara's local markets. Choosing durable and affordable wall and floor tile designs is crucial.

Tile Material & SizeFinish / LookTypical Price Range (per sq. ft.)Best Used For
Basic Ceramic (300x450mm)Flat or Low-Depth Brick Print₹36 – ₹46Budget residential walls, indoor balconies in Bhilwara
High-Depth Ceramic (300x600mm)Realistic 3D Brick Texture₹46 – ₹61Main home elevations, TV feature walls in Bhilwara
Vitrified Brick Tiles (300x600mm)Heavy-duty, Matte/Rustic₹56 – ₹76Premium architectural facades, commercial exteriors in Bhilwara
Natural Clay/Terracotta CladdingAuthentic Baked Clay (Individual pieces)₹71 – ₹96+Heritage-style elevations, garden walls in Bhilwara

(Note: Prices can vary slightly based on the brand, transport costs, and the specific dealer you visit in Bhilwara).

Smart Buying: What to Check Before You Buy Brick Tiles Locally

Before finalizing your brick tile purchase at a local showroom in Bhilwara, it’s crucial to conduct a quick quality checklist. This ensures you select tiles that not only look good but also perform exceptionally well, especially considering Bhilwara's unique climate and environmental factors. Paying attention to these details will prevent future issues and guarantee a long-lasting, aesthetically pleasing installation. Dealers in Gandhi Nagar and Subhash Nagar can guide you through these checks, ensuring you make an informed decision for your Bhilwara property.

  • Check the "Punch" (Depth): Run your hand over the tile. For the most realistic look, ask the dealer for "High-Depth Punch" tiles. These have deeply grooved grout lines molded into the ceramic, making it almost impossible to tell them apart from real bricks once installed in Bhilwara.
  • Verify Water Absorption: If you are buying these for an exterior wall exposed to Bhilwara's heavy monsoons, ensure you are buying glazed ceramic or vitrified tiles (which absorb almost zero water). If you buy natural, unglazed clay tiles, ask the dealer for a liquid sealant to apply after installation to prevent water damage, crucial for Bhilwara's climate.
  • Matte is Mandatory: Never buy high-gloss brick tiles for an exterior elevation in Bhilwara. Glossy finishes look like cheap plastic when hit by direct sunlight. Always insist on a Matte, Rustic, or Sugar finish to keep the natural, rugged look authentic, matching Bhilwara's aesthetic preferences.
